On a less aggressive note, what can you tell us about the development of AtomGard?
[QUOTE=TurtleByte;43387093]On a less aggressive note, what can you tell us about the development of AtomGard?[/QUOTE]
I'd like to make the new character system more in-depth, with the character attributes I would like to have effects to domestic or foreign relations.
If you're charismatic, the US might be less inclined to invade you.
I've improved on a lot of back-end stuff, just from things I've learned. It's important to note that not all the features are in place because I've been rewriting the way many things work, such as player arrays.
Opposed to the old $u_a variable, I'll be using $ply. Meaning player. Players referenced from and id (such as in the url of profiles) will now be using the $u variable. This probably means nothing to players, but what it means is that I am able to retrieve information such as group, alliance, ect from both the local player and a referenced player, rather than just one.
I've also made it more visible what group/status a player has on both the world page and on profiles.
